Estádio 1º de Maio (Malanje)
Estádio 1º de Maio (1st of May stadium) is a state-owned football stadium in Angola's province of Malanje and is the venue for that province's clubs home games in the Segundona and the Girabola. The 3,500-seat stadium was inaugurated on February 2nd 2005. The stadium which underwent major reforms between April 2005 and February 2006, is named after the International Workers' Day.
